摘要
阿尔茨海默病(Alzheimer’s disease,AD)是一种慢性进行性发展的中枢神经系统变性疾病,是老年人中最常见的认知障碍类型。重复经颅磁刺激(repetitive transcranial magnetic stimulation,rTMS)作为一种安全的无创脑刺激技术,目前有大量研究证明其可用于改善AD的认知功能。本文检索了近十年关于rTMS对AD认知功能治疗的机制和临床研究。目前rTMS对AD患者认知功能疗效的机制尚不明确,研究主要集中在调节突触可塑性、调节基因与蛋白表达、抑制细胞凋亡与调节血流再分布等方面,临床研究人群主要集中在轻中度和AD和轻度认知功能障碍患者,通过神经心理测评量表评估其语言、记忆等认知方面的改变。本文对此做一综述发现高频rTMS对AD的语言、记忆、学习能力等认知领域有改善作用,但仍需扩大样本量、扩展研究人群种类及研究广度、延长随访时间以进一步验证rTMS对AD患者认知功能的作用。
Alzheimer’s disease(AD),a chronic progressive degenerative disease of the central nervous system,is the most common type of cognitive impairment in the elderly.As a safe and non-invasive brain stimulation technique,repetitive transcranial magnetic stimulation(TMS)has been proved to be effective in improving cognitive function of AD by a large number of studies.This paper reviews the mechanism and clinical studies of rTMS in the treatment of cognitive function of AD in the past decade.The rTMS on cognitive function in patients with AD is unclear,the mechanism of curative effect research mainly focus on regulating synaptic plasticity,regulate gene and protein expression,inhibition of cell apoptosis and regulate blood flow redistribution,etc.,clinical research groups have focused on patients with mild-to-moderate and AD and MCI,through neuropsychological assessment scale to assess their language,memory and other cognitive changes.This paper made a review and found that high-frequency rTMS can improve the cognitive areas of AD,such as language,memory and learning ability.However,it is still necessary to expand the sample size,study population type and scope,and extend the follow-up time to further verify the effect of rTMS on the cognitive function of AD patients.
